If you’ve ever had to work on a tree leaf collection, no doubt you included a leaf from Indiana’s state tree. Also known as tulip poplar and yellow poplar, the tuliptree is actually not a poplar at all. It is a member of the magnolia family known botanically as Liriodendron tulipifera.

Indiana Tuliptree

A tuliptree, the state tree of Indiana.

The tuliptree is native to most of the eastern half of the United States and prefers rich, moist, well-drained, loamy soil. It is found throughout Indiana, but it is more prevalent in the southern two-thirds
of the state.

Its unusual flowers inspired the common name. The flowers are shaped much like a tulip with greenish-yellow petals blushed with orange on the inside. Because they generally are found high in the leaf canopy, the flowers often go unnoticed until they drop off after pollination. The leaves of this tree are also quite distinct — each one has a large, V-shaped notch at the tip.

Because tuliptrees transplant easily and grow fast, they are a popular choice for in home yards. But don’t be fooled by its small size in the nursery. Give a tuliptree plenty of room in your landscape plan. A tuliptree can reach as tall as 190 feet where it’s allowed to thrive, but it is more likely to reach 70 feet tall as a mature landscape specimen. Tuliptree is not without its share of pests and diseases. Among the most common are leaf spots, cankers, scale insects, and aphids….

Trees offer many functional and aesthetic benefits, but one of the most common is shade. Because of this, one of the most important aspects of tree selection and planting is placement. Improper placement of trees can diminish the value of the tree on the site. The tree can actually become a liability if it conflicts with infrastructure or just does not providing any useful function at all. It’s important to consider and energy efficient design to obtain shade where it’s needed most such as south or west facing structures.Tree Shade

In this hemisphere, the sun is in the south and the source of cold weather is in the north. Whenever possible, place openings for sunlight and radiant heat primarily on the southern exposure, then on the west and east. For energy efficiency in winter, use the low arc of the sun to capture the maximum amount of warmth through east-, west-, and south-facing windows. Windows with a northern exposure are a source of cool air from prevailing winds during the hot months. So, give the north minimum exposure and maximum natural protection in the winter.

When selecting trees for energy efficiency, don’t plant evergreen trees near the house on southern exposures. Trees may provide some shade and screening but will also block out the warming effects of the sun during winter months. When choosing trees for shade and solar gain, choose larger, deciduous-canopy trees, which provide an advantage year-round. This means shade in the summer, blocking the sun’s energy. In the winter, after leaves have dropped, the sun’s energy can pass through the tree and into the window.

Tree Shade

Figure 1. Protection from the summer sun.

Select good quality trees from a reputable source that are suitable for your location. The old adage, “you get what you pay for” goes for nursery stock as well.  Correct placement is critical for an energy-efficient design and reduced maintenance as the tree grows and matures. Be certain the mature height and spread fit the location before purchase and planting the tree. This allows the tree freedom to spread into the design space naturally without excessive pruning needed to prevent conflicts with the home. However, the tree still must be close enough to the house for the canopy to provide shade. A good rule of thumb to begin placing the tree at least 20 feet from the house. For larger shade trees, you may need to plant as far as 40 feet from the house to insure room for growth (Figure 1).

Trees provide many benefits besides shade which includes cleaner air and increased property values. These ecosystem services are the reason why we plant trees, besides beautifying our landscape.

The functional benefits of shading help make homes energy-efficient by creating a cooling effect during the hot summer months and by allowing passive solar gain during cold winter months. However, proper selection and placement is critical to make the tree work for your site.  Choose wisely, plant properly.

Jennifer Koch, and other researchers with the U.S. Forest Service, has spent the last several years studying what are known as lingering ash – trees that have fared much better against the emerald ash borer. The invasive beetle, which came to North America from Asia about 20 years ago, has killed millions of ash trees around the Midwest.

Emerald Ash Borer

An adult emerald ash borer feeds off a leaf. (Purdue University Department of Entomology photo/John Obermeyer)

But for reasons that researchers are learning more about, some trees have survived.

Koch says they’ve identified at least two reasons why. Lingering ash seem to attract fewer hungry adult ash borers, which means they’re less likely to become homes to eggs. And when eggs do hatch on lingering ash trees, they tend to be smaller and have a higher mortality rate.

Those are extremely valuable characteristic for modern ash trees, so Koch is making sure they get passed on through cloning. Not genetic modification, but rather clonal duplicates of lingering ash literally cut from part of the parent tree.

Maybe most importantly, Koch says the cloned trees appear to be even more resistant to the ash borer. With their cloned trees healthy and growing, researchers are waiting on the next generation of seeds to see if they’re even more resistant than their cloned parents.

Koch says they plan to add more lingering ash seedlings into their on-site orchard this year. Ash trees planted from seed typically take seven to 10 years to begin giving off seeds of their own, so it could be another decade before Koch knows just how successful their ash tree breeding program can be.

Two important holidays that celebration our connection to nature fall in April. The first, Earth Day, falls on April 21st and marks the 48th anniversary of the day when millions of people initiated a peaceful protest to voice their views of the negative impacts of industrial development. Worldwide air pollution had led to birth defects in children and overuse of pesticides and other pollutants was causing catastrophic declines in biodiversity.earth day

The movement was quickly supported by Congress and President Nixon worked to create the Environmental Protection Agency (EPA), the Clean Water Act (CWA), and the Endangered Species Act (ESA) along with many other environmentally friendly initiatives. Now a global holiday, billions of people across 192 countries take part in Earth Day showing their love of the planet by planting trees and flowers, contacting their congressperson and pledging to uphold more Eco-friendly practices.

On January 4, 1872, J. Sterling Morton, a journalist and later editor of a Nebraska newspaper was a great supporter of the environment with a healthy love of trees in arbor day foundationparticular. In a meeting with the state board of Agriculture J. Sterling Morton, proposed a tree-planting holiday to be called “Arbor Day” for April 10, 1872. Estimates state that greater than one million trees were planted in Nebraska on the inaugural date. The success of the effort led the Nebraska governor (Robert W. Furnas) to make an official proclamation of the holiday on March 12, 1874. In 1885, Arbor Day was named a legal holiday and April 22 (J. Sterling Morton’s birthday) was deemed the permanent observance date. The success of the holiday spread nationwide as other states began holding their own Arbor Day celebrations and is now a well-celebrated holiday.

Prescribed fire is a great tool to improve the food and cover for a variety of wildlife species on your property. One of the most important aspects of using prescribed fire is making sure the fire is conducted safely. This point cannot be overstated, safe use of prescribed fire is paramount. Beyond taking the appropriate training courses or seeking help from a professional, one the most important aspects of safely conducting a prescribed fire is ensuring you have adequate firebreaks.

Firebreaks can serve multiple purposes related to the safe use of prescribed fire and can provide additional food and cover for wildlife. The main purpose of firebreaks is to stop the fire from escaping the burn unit, but they also can provide quick and easy movement around the burn unit, help reduce the amount of people required for the burn and can make igniting the fire safer. Here are a few examples of different types of firebreaks.

Logging Road

This logging road is a good example of an existing road that can be used as a firebreak.

Existing roads
Existing roads, whether they are paved, gravel, dirt, or logging roads, can serve as outstanding firebreaks, plus they require very little work to prepare prior to a burn. These are also one of the cheapest options for firebreaks. If you are using gravel, dirt, or logging roads as firebreaks, you need to make sure there is not excessive vegetation or leaf litter in the road. Too much vegetation
on the firebreak could lead to an escape.

Streams, creeks, or other bodies of water
Another cheap and easy option for firebreaks is to use existing streams, river, or bodies of water. If you are using water features as a firebreak, here are some things to consider: is the stream or river wide enough to stop the fire from escaping and can people helping with the fire move easily around, across, or through the stream or river to access various part of the burn unit or to stop an escaped fire?

Crop fields
Crop fields with cool-season grains (wheat, oats, rye) or cover crops can serve as a great firebreak. Crop fields with only soybean or corn stubble should be used with caution, as fire may creep through a field with excessive stubble. For fields with crop stubble, planting the edge of the field in a cool-season crop (wheat, clover, oats, etc.), disking the edge of the field, or wetting the crop stubble are all steps that can used to improve the field as a firebreak.

Leaf-Blown Firebreak

This leaf-blown firebreak was only 3-4 feet wide, but it easily stopped the fire in this situation.

Leaf-blown firebreaks
If you are burning in the woods, using a leaf blower to remove leaf litter and expose bare mineral soil is a quick and easy way to create a firebreak. These firebreaks do not need to be as wide as those in an old field or native grass stand because the flame length when burning in the woods is typically much shorter than burning in a field.

Disked firebreaks for multiple purposes
Disking or tilling to expose bare mineral soil is an extremely effective method of creating a firebreak. These breaks can also provide food and/or cover for various wildlife species if managed correctly. Disking the firebreak and then letting the firebreak remain fallow during the growing season creates outstanding cover for brooding turkeys, pheasants, and quail.

You can also plant the firebreaks after disking to create a food plot for various wildlife species. If you disk the firebreaks in the fall and plan to burn in the spring, you can plant the firebreaks with a mix of wheat and crimson clover or a mix of perennial clovers to create a great food plot for deer and turkey. You can also plant the firebreaks with millet, grain sorghum, or sunflowers after you have burned the field in the spring.

Fire creeping

If you use mowed firebreaks you run the risk of fire creeping across the firebreak and escaping, especially if there is too much thatch in the firebreak.

My absolute favorite multiple purpose firebreak is one that is disked in Aug-Sep, planted to winter wheat (40-60 lbs/ac), and then left to remain fallow after the wheat has produced seed. This firebreak effectively stops fire, provide green browse from the fall through the spring, provides seed during the early summer, and provides excellent brood cover throughout the summer and early fall. This is truly an all-in-one firebreak.

Mowed grass firebreak
Mowed grass firebreaks are not ideal, but they can be used in certain situations. If mowed firebreaks are used, you must be sure that there is not excessive thatch built up in the break. Too much thatch will allow the fire to creep across the break and potentially escape. Even on firebreaks without excessive thatch, using water to create a “wet” firebreak is recommended.

No matter which type of firebreak you choose to use, taking the time to make sure the firebreak is adequately installed and is sufficient to stop the fire from escaping will help make the burn safer and will create less headaches for you when conducting the burn.

It’s that time of year again. The desperate rush to find the ‘perfect’ tree for your annual year-end celebration is very real. Unfortunately, you chose a tree last year that died within a month and was disappointingly dull. This year, you are going to do your homework to find the best tree available.

Home preparations:

  1. Tree Location: Select an area out of direct sunlight and away from the heating vents in your house for the tree. Excessive sunlight and heat will cause your tree to fade and dry out more quickly.
  2. Ceiling height: Measure your ceiling heights and take into account the height of your tree stand and the tree topper or you’ll have to make excessive cuts in your tree to adjust for the differences. Write down these measurements.
  3. Tree shape: Visualize the shape of the tree that best fits the space you have available (tall and thin, short and broad) and keep that in mind. Certain tree types are more expensive therefore knowing your budget will help ensure you purchase the perfect tree for your household. Measure the width of the space and write down these measurements.
  4. Tree stand: Anticipate needing to support your tree stand and acquire a piece of plywood that you can bolt the stand to keep it level. Measure the inside diameter of the tree stand and write down the measurements.

Choosing a tree farm:

  1. Buy from a local farm if at all possible. These trees are bred to be hardy and to remain fresh longer.

Bring to the farm:

  1. List of required measurements for your perfect tree.
  2. A large unbreakable ornament to view branch spacing (ensures your ornaments will hang straight).
  3. Measuring tape to measure prospective trees before getting them home.
  4. Thick gloves for handling your tree as the needles may be sharp and the bark rough on your bare hands.
  5. An old blanket that can cover the truck bed or car roof to protect it from sap.
  6. Rope, twine, bungee cords, and twist ties to secure the tree to the car if these items are not provided by the tree farm.

Species selection:

  1. Each tree species is different so careful selection is important: Soft needle species (pines, firs) are best for homes with small children while hard needle species (spruce) are the adult choice.
  2. Firs often have shorter needles, strong stems, and well-spaced branches making it easier to hang lights and decorations.Needle Charcteristics Table*click image to enlarge

At the tree farm:

  1. Check freshness: Bend a needle with your fingers (firs snap, pines ben).
  2. Gentle run your hand over the branch from inside to out or if possible, gently bounce the tree on the cut end. If a few interior needles come off, it is probably fresh; if many exterior needles fall off, choose a different tree.
  3. Remove and crush a few needles in your hand, if there is little scent choose another tree.
  4. The tree should have even coloration 360° around and needles should be fresh (shiny, green) and not old (dried out, brown).

When you and your tree get home:

  1. Protect Your Floor– Place a plastic or other waterproof covering on the floor where your tree will stand so you don’t ruin the carpet or get watermarks on hardwood flooring.
  2. Put down waterproof coverings or plastic sheeting under the tree skirt to prevent ruining the carpet or hardwood floor if water is spilled.
  3. Make a fresh cut at the base of the tree, take off ½” from the base so that tree can absorb more water (slows needle drop and helps maintain tree color) and immediately place the tree upright in the stand with lukewarm water.
  4. Trim any low-hanging branches that hit furniture or are too thin for ornaments parallel to the floor. Keep them in a bucket of water before using as decorations.
  5. Secure your tree to the wall or heavy furniture if you have pets and children that could knock it over or heavy ornaments that may sway the tree.
  6. Ensure that your tree stand always has water in it.
  7. Take a photo of your tree when set up and secured as a reminder for the following year.

After the holidays:

  1. Recycle your tree through your local waste management company.
  2. Trees can also be chipped for mulch. Never burn your tree because of the likelihood of starting a fire.

​The calendar flipping over to October is a reminder the annual Autumn leaf color display is on its way. The perennial question is “how will the color be this year?” Predicting the quality of the fall display requires weighing several factors that may vary over time and across the landscape. In general, Indiana started the growing season wet and is ending it dry. The good growing conditions early this year have produced abundant leaf area on many trees. As we have dried out late in the season, some trees are experiencing stress that may cause leaves to turn color and drop early, or to simply turn brown. Drought may also delay the color change by a week or more in some cases. Leaves that were attacked by insects or disease may also drop early or provide very little color. I noticed Japanese beetles seemed to be more active than normal this year, skeletonizing leaves on preferred plants like linden and Virginia creeper. Local weather patterns can also influence color intensity in a positive way. Sunny days and cool nights late in the summer and early fall can enhance the production of anthocyanin – a pigment produced in some trees that provides bright red, maroon and purple tones to the fall color palate.

Hop hornbeam tree with yellow fall leaves. Photo by: Lenny Farlee

Hop hornbeam tree with yellow fall leaves. Photo by: Lenny Farlee.

This brings us to another variable: different species of trees may produce different colors, timing, and duration of fall color. Some species like sassafras, sumac, black and sweet gum, and sugar and red maple are famous for bright fall color. Some species like elms, buckeye and walnut may simply turn brown or drop early with little color display. Different individual trees may also vary due to genetic differences, growing conditions and tree health. For example, some sugar maple located in open areas or on the edge of a woodlot, receiving lots of sunlight, may regularly produce vibrant oranges and reds, while nearby sugar maple in the shade of the forest will turn a subdued yellow, lacking the sugar reserves produced by their neighbors in the sun.

Leaf color change is also the result of a very predictable process based on the longer night period as summer slips into fall. The production of green chlorophyll pigments slows and finally stops as the nights become longer and cooler, exposing the yellows and oranges of carotenoids and reds and maroons of anthocyanins. This process also starts forming a zone of separation between the leaf and branch that ultimately brings the leaves to the ground, often with the help of wind and rain.

My best answer to those asking for a fall color prediction is another set of questions: how was your weather, what species of trees do you have, and how much sunlight do they receive?

Tree Planted in BackyardSpring and Fall is prime time for improving your property with new trees. They provide many benefits which everyone can share. Trees mean more attractive landscapes, lower energy bills and a healthier environment. However, just planting a tree without some thought and planning can create a liability rather than an asset to your site. Wise planning is essential to ensure the new trees meet your design needs and functional solutions as well. Follow these basic tips to get your tree started right and make it a long-lasting sustainable planting. For more information, download the free publication Tree Installation: Process and Practice.

Right Tree-Right Place.
Location, location, location! Planning before planting can help ensure that the right tree is planted in the right place. Proper tree selection and placement enhances your property value, prevents costly and sometimes unsightly maintenance with trimming, and lowers the risk of damage to your home and property. In some instances, trees are the innocent victim of poor planting locations and must be removed. Always allow room for growth! Also, consider native trees or those trees with fewer pests which can attack your tree. Large trees include Kentucky Coffeetree, Bur Oak and Hardy Rubber Tree. Medium-sized trees can include Japanese Pagoda Tree, Sourwood, Katsura Tree and Golden Raintree. Finally, for areas with less room, consider Serviceberry, Ironwood, Amur Maackia or Hop Tree. These are just a few of the many trees which can be chosen for your situation.

Look Up, Look Down, and Look All Around!
Regardless if the planting is in the front yard or the back yard of the home or business, be sure there will be no interference with utilities; Call 811 before you dig. It will prevent costly mistakes and maybe a life. In addition, if the tree is going to be planted along the street, typically, there is an ordinance requiring a permit to plant in the right of way. This helps Urban Forestry administration keep up the street tree inventory and allows the ISA Certified Arborists on staff a chance to offer free advice to help in the planting decisions.

It Comes from Good Stock…
Choose the tree twice, meaning get the right species for your location; then, make an informed choice on the nursery stock. Be sure the function of the tree is understood and choose the right tree for the location. Shade? Flowers? Screening? Sound Barrier? Trees can be used as tools to work for you on the site. “You get what you pay for” applies to nursery stock as well. Purchase plant material from a reputable source and get a professional opinion on the tree species for your application. One hint, if it is a fast growing tree, it probably won’t last long. See our video for tree selection tips.

This Hole is a Home!
It is a permanent home for the trees… understand the planting site prior to planting. Determine soil type and pH, drainage and exposure to the sun. If the tree isn’t naturally suited to the planting place, it doesn’t have a chance. Planting depth is a major tree planting concern. Be sure to find the “root flare” when establishing the final grade of the tree. Drainage is crucial to survival. Use the two-hour test. Dig the hole, fill it with water. If the hole is empty upon returning, there is suitable drainage for any tree. Plant the tree properly and at the proper depth, you only get one chance… Don’t dig a $10 hole for a $100 tree. See our video on tree planting tips.

Keep Good Care of the Investment.
Once the tree is in the ground, take good care of it. At least an inch of water per week to keep it growing vigorously, apply clean, hardwood mulch on the root zone to keep soils cool and moist, but never exceed three inches in depth. Remember to remove any tags on the tree and don’t forget to remove the twine from around the trunk. Don’t worry about the fertilizer at planting time, wait until next year, after the tree has gotten settled in to its new home. Enjoy your new addition to the home and landscape!

FNR 550 WDue to reasons such as pruning, location of growth and species characteristics, trees can grow in ways that don’t endorse long-term health and safety. To counter trees growing in unsafe ways, cabling, bracing, guying, or props can be utilized to prevent branch or whole-tree failure. These tree support systems reinforce critical areas of the tree by limiting the movement of branches or leaders. In the publication titled Large Tree Cabling and Bracing, FNR-550-W, common structural deficiencies in trees and the tree support devices used to prevent problems caused by those deficiencies are described and covered.
